circular polarization: Meaning and Definition of

cir'cular polariza'tion

Pronunciation: [key]
— Optics. Optics.
  1. polarization in which the vector representing the instantaneous intensity of the electromagnetic field describes a circular helix in the direction of propagation. Cf.
